Abstract

Official abstract text for this publication.

A method of building up a physical object by additive manufacturing which has the steps of building up the object and at least one support structure layer by layer along a build axis. The support structure supports the object relative to a build platform. During building up the object and the at least one support structure a connection is provided between the support structure and the object by a plurality of layers each of which being a common layer of the object and the support structure.

First claim

Opening claim text (preview).

What is claimed is: 1. A method of building up a physical object by additive manufacturing, the method comprising the steps of: building up the object and at least one support structure layer by layer along a build axis, wherein the support structure supports the object relative to a build platform, during building up of the object and the at least one support structure, providing a connection between the support structure and the object by a plurality of layers each of which being a common layer of the object and the support structure, and providing the connection between the support structure and the object with at least one void that is filled with non-hardened light hardenable material. 2. The method of claim 1 , wherein a separation plane is defined adjacent a transition between the at least one support structure and the object, wherein the separation plane has a vertical size in a dimension of the build axis and a horizontal size in a dimension perpendicular of the build axis, and wherein the vertical size is greater than the horizontal size. 3.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one support structure connects to the object from a direction laterally of the build axis. 4.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one support structure forms a constriction which cross-section defines a separation plane. 5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the constriction forms a predetermined break zone. 6. The method of claim 1 , wherein the at least one support structure comprises a base structure and a connecting structure, and wherein the connecting structure connects the base structure and the object. 7. The method of claim 6 , wherein the base structure extends parallel or essentially parallel to the build axis, and wherein the connecting structure extends perpendicular or essentially perpendicular to the build axis. 8. The method of claim 1 , wherein the step of building up the object and the at least one support structure is based on successively performing the steps of: providing a layer of a light hardenable material; and exposing at least a portion of the layer with light appropriate to cause the light hardenable material to harden. 9. The method of claim 8 , wherein the step of building up the object and the at least one support structure is based on applying an additive manufacturing process. 10. The method of claim 1 , wherein the object is a dental coping having an occlusal end and a margin end, wherein a cavity extends into the dental coping from the margin end and forming an inner surface of the dental coping. 11. The method of claim 10 , wherein the support structure extends from outside the cavity into the cavity and connects to the dental coping at the inner surface. 12. The method of cla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ises creating the at least one void by providing a layer of hardenable material and hardening a layer that has a circumferential portion that surrounds a portion of the non-hardened hardenable material. 13. The method of claim 12 , wherein the at least one void is formed between two layers of hardened hardenable material. 14. The method of claim 1 , wherein each common layer of object and at least one support structure comprises a plurality of voids arranged in a row. 15. The method of claim 1 , wherein the method further comprises breaking the at least one support structure off from the object, wherein the voids are opened and non-hardened hardenable material is released. 16. The method of claim 1 , wherein connection point between the at least one support structure and the object includes a plurality of voids filled with non-hardened hardenable material, wherein the voids are arranged in a determined pattern.
